Isolation log week 61
Isolation log week 61
Work done from home and in the office 2021-05-17 to 2021-05-21
Monday 2021-05-17
Total: 37.75 hours
G&T: +2.75 hours
0.25 hours: Update Jenkins servers.
0.25 hours: Ticket triage in Teams, comments on a couple of TEI tickets.
0.25 hours: LEMDO: Add planned Schematron rule to prevent a particular note type in a problematic context.
3.00 hours: Scancan: Complete encoding of review article for vol 28.
3.00 hours: LEMDO: Meeting on countable units and ids; implemented id system in H5, and tested; created and tested Schematron to match; debugged a couple of other issues.
0.75 hours: Academic: Attended dean candidate presentation.
Total: 7.50 hours
Tuesday 2021-05-18
0.25 hours: Update Jenkins servers.
0.25 hours: LEMDO: Find and fix latest build break caused by rogue id.
0.25 hours: Find and fix error in Latin Driller Killer exercise reported by user.
1.50 hours: HCMC Staff meeting.
2.25 hours: LEMDO: Added act, scene and speech ids to two more plays, using a semi-automated process, and read through some proposed documentation; fixed bad Schematron rule.
0.25 hours: Scancan: Published a new version of the site including the latest review article for proofing.
0.50 hours: Endings: Drafted some more of the DHQ article.
0.75 hours: DVPP: Changes to bookings for DD in lab; refresh of metadata in AYR periodical per DD; timesheets; fix for servers-side db dump scripts; update to stats.
1.75 hours: Wendat: Wrote new scripting to generate page listing all the unclear elements tagged; worked through some TODOs and cleaned up the TODO list; prepared some discussion examples for project meeting; then project meeting.
Total: 7.75 hours
Wednesday 2021-05-19
0.25 hours: Update Jenkins servers.
1.75 hours: MoEML: Project meeting prep, meeting, and aftermath.
1.50 hours: BreezeMap: Update campus test data XML to use multiple date elements; update schema to support it; update XSLT creating GeoJSON to handle it. JavaScript remains to be updated.
0.75 hours: LEMDO: Find and fix bug due to missing title, add Schematron, revise Schematron, explain.
1.50 hours: DVPP: Write CSS to lay out complicated castList with KF, rebuild TEI for Once a Week per SP, discuss sequence of items in facsimile viewer.
2.00 hours: BreezeMap: Write JS to handle arrays of dateTime ranges for locations; test and debug with campus map. Next is testing with Keats, which has more than one item per array.
Total: 7.75 hours
Thursday 2021-05-20
0.25 hours: Update Jenkins servers.
0.25 hours: DVPP: Rework yesterday's poor CSS work on drama castlist.
0.25 hours: BreezeMap: Rebuilt schemas, tested, and merged latest timeline work into dev branch; make maxTimelinePoints a parameter.
2.25 hours: Keats: Reworked the map XML to fit with new BreezeMap capabilities, and started adding new locations and details per KB's listings. Test setting maxTimelinePoints to 400, allowing month-by-month timeline; email discussions with KB on map plans.
1.00 hours: Scancan: Encode new vol 29 review, check, publish to site and inform editors.
0.50 hours: Endings/staticSearch: merge initial branch with memory issue mitigations into dev, and switch Despatches back to using dev. Discussion on remaining related issues with JT; test builds of TEI dataset.
0.50 hours: MoEML: Update search page and related info pages to take account of new features in staticSearch.
1.50 hours: LEMDO: Rationalize and retag instances of ident and code elements in documentation; write handling for ident; style both with changes to CSS to make the documentation more readable.
0.75 hours: Moses: Discussion with SK on omitting various things from the PDF, and dealing with the fallout; rebuild of PDF, checking that personal names are already suppressed.
Total: 7.25 hours
Friday 2021-05-21
0.25 hours: Update Jenkins servers.
0.50 hours: Endings/staticSearch: Added new target to omit problematic report build, and tested with TEI.
0.50 hours: Pro-D: Reading MarkupUK abstracts, and learning about GitHub Actions.
4.25 hours: Keats/BreezeMap: Added all remaining locations for the Northern Walking Tour, and decided to hive this off into a separate map with a day-by-day timeline. Made a number of tweaks to BreezeMap dev tree in the process, and devised a method of breaking the locations into sets with an ideally-zoomed box around them to get around the issue of picking an ideal zoom when centring on a single point.
0.50 hours: DVPP: Diagnosing issue with poem sequences in FacsViewer; the code is working as planned/expected, but there are some unnumbered issues that are not sorting in the right order, because they have no number to sort by. Rebuilt the TEI metadata for All the Year Round again for DD.
1.00 hours: LEMDO: Working on resolving localCit pointers to ASSP canonical references; half done. In the process, found another issue with bibl: references to things now in PROD1, and fixed some.
0.50 hours: MoEML: Debugging build break probably caused by new editorial notes inside abstracts.
Total: 7.50 hours